Hello Sir/ Madam,

My Grandfather, mother;s father has 2 daughters and 3 sons. All daughters and sons are died, and have children.

My Grandfather had one house in vellore town tamil nadu and agriculture lands in sevoor village tamil nadu. Grandfather has expired
one Daughters name (my mother's name) are excluded from grandfather's properties. one house sold and money is divided between sons without any consent from us.
How can I include my name or my mother's name in grandfather's properties (agriculture lands).

A.Try to get the Legal Heir Certificate of your Grandfather, in which your mother's name will be as one of the legal heir , then can file a suit for partition.
